UK - Rolls-Royce names veteran BMW exec as manufacturing boss

Rolls-Royce CArs named Johann Wolf, a veteran BMW Group executive, as director of manufacturing, effective November 1.

Wolf succeeds Frank Ludwig, who takes charge of painted bodies at BMW's plant in Regensburg, Germany.

Wolf began his career at BMW as an apprentice before going on to manage several BMW foundries as a master craftsman in foundry pattern making.

In addition to this, Wolf has specialized in small volume manufacturing that includes the development of prototype parts and bespoke production. This led to him working in BMW's Formula 1 team on parts development and at BMW's Motorsport unit and on the automaker's personalization program.

Wolf has also specialized in modern technologies and materials, including the use of carbon fiber in BMW vehicles.

Since 2013, Wolf has been responsible for integrating new products into BMW's biggest European plant in Dingolfing, Germany.
